YOUNGSTOWN TRAINNG AREA--A New York Army National Guard Soldier from the 2nd Squadron 101st Cavalry Regiment headquartered at Niagara Falls Air Reserve Station but with elements across western New York, takes aim at the enemy during a spur ride at the Youngstown Lewiston Training Area Youngstown New York Aug. 17 2023. The Soldiers had to complete a written exam on tactical knowledge followed by route area and zone recon training lanes and finally a 12-mile ruck march over the course of 48 hours as part of a tradition of cavalrymen earning their spurs.
